I went to an Astro camp near Brighton which had a nice low southern horizon. I managed to get M20 but due to unco-operative guiding only managed 2minutes guided subs.

10 x 2mins 800 ISO Guided

Modified Canon 450D no filters

WO Megrez 72 APO

Guided with PHD and QHY5
